Pro-Russian hackers claim attack on Prime Minister’s site, while Justin Trudeau receives his Ukrainian counterpart Denys Shmyhal in Toronto.

The Canadian Prime Minister’s website went offline for more than an hour. In addition, the Telegram account of the NoName group claims the attack, as does that of the bus manufacturer Nova Bus, whose site also seems to be down.

NoName is akin to what experts call “hacktivists”: politically motivated hackers.

“They mostly do denial of service attacks (DDOS attacks),” says Brett Callow, cyber threat expert at antivirus firm Emsisoft. This type of operation involves flooding a site with connection requests until it stops responding. “They are disturbing, but they are not very destructive. It’s an easy way for them to get their message across and keep their counterparts busy. »
